WebThomas as a boys' name is pronounced TAH-mas. It is of Aramaic origin, and the meaning of Thomas is "twin". Biblical: one of the 12 apostles known as "doubting Thomas" as he has a mixture of pessimism and zealous faith. Some say his full name was Judas Thomas (Judas the Twin), and the nickname distinguished him from Judas Iscariot. WebJun 27, 2024 · Thom is a ♂ boy’s name. What is the origin of the name Thom? Thom is a short form of the biblical name Thomas , which derived from the Aramaic name Te’oma’ (תָּאוֹמָא).
